2016-08-24 247 views
0

對於某個測試,我需要在兩個移動設備(運行Android)之間建立P2P連接。我可以爲移動設備分配可公開路由的靜態ips。我需要知道是否可以在其他設備可以直接推送內容的設備中打開UDP端口?在Android手機中打開傳入的UDP端口

回答

1

是的,這是可能的,只要你不試圖綁定到一個受限制的端口和端口是免費的。

應用程序我目前工作中監聽傳入的P2P SIP在5062

$ adb -s 018a99b858b628cb shell netstat -an | grep 5062 
udp  0  0 192.168.96.93:5062  0.0.0.0:* 
+0

你可否透露具體的答案。您是否在連接設備的linux終端中執行此命令?這個號碼是什麼018a99b858b628cb。謝謝。 – gsk

+0

我添加的命令是一個adb命令,用於顯示設備的netstat命令輸出。 netstat -an顯示設備上的所有活動端口和狀態。我對特定端口進行了搜索以過濾掉其他輸出。 adb -s標誌用於指定特定的USB設備,因爲我連接了多個設備。 「相關」部分中有很多與UDP偵聽相關的鏈接。 –

+0

感謝您的信息。能夠綁定端口的 – gsk